WebExample Goal #1 (Receptive and Expressive: Vocabulary and Categorization) The student will group familiar items belonging to the same category and say a carrier phrase to label the category, (e.g. “These are all toys.”). Evaluation Method: A. (X)% of appropriate responses maintained over a 30 day period as documented by SLP in therapy log. robin weed wacker

Individuals with diagnosed cognitive-communicative disorders are usually referred for speech therapy services. These cognitive-communicative disorders may result from a brain injury or acquired neurological disease.
